Function


symbol description
ap1m1 Predicted to enable clathrin adaptor activity. Acts upstream of or within brain development and digestive tract development. Predicted to be located in Golgi apparatus and clathrin-coated vesicle membrane. Predicted to be part of clathrin adaptor complex. Predicted to be active in clathrin-coated vesicle. Is expressed in several structures, including central nervous system; digestive system; eye; gonad; and heart. Orthologous to human AP1M1 (adaptor related protein complex 1 subunit mu 1).
